Well that is a big change of mind from JMS. He’d previously said he had no interest in remaking it out of respect for some of the people he’d cast and has subsequently died.

That said, if anything needs a ground up reboot, Babylon 5 is the perfect candidate - even though I love it so much. First and last seasons are spotty. Fourth season is rushed because they thought they were getting cancelled at the time.

This will give them the opportunity to sort that. I do wonder how they’ll handle the Sinclair character though.
